Girl Scouts vote to raise fees

 

 

(CNN)– Being a Girl Scout could soon cost you more. The Girl Scouts of the U.S. are voting whether to raise membership dues from $25 a year to $85 a year.

That is a 240% hike per scout. Membership dues are the organization’s largest source of revenue.

In 2023, they generated $38 million from nearly 2 million members.

But the Girl Scouts have faced cash flow issues stemming from the pandemic, inflation, and changing consumer behaviors.
